i've gt an o2 xda pure.. how do i 'install' gps to it?

gps cannot be installed if your pda does not have it built in. but you can get an external gps receiver and connect it via blue tooth. i'm using an old eten m600 with a taiwan made SiRF StarIII BT gps receiver and they have served me well. apart from having to carry an extra matchbox sized gps receiver, i think this could be better than using the built-in ones as both units have their own batteries. running the pda os, gps application and powering the gps receiver at the same time will drain the pda's battery really fast, no issue if drawing external power from car/bike :p
